Effective Strategies for Project Success
Achieving project success demands a strategic method and consistent implementation. Clearly defined goals provide a roadmap, while effective interaction ensures all stakeholders are aligned. Regularly monitoring progress against these goals is crucial for pinpointing potential issues early on and making required adjustments. A well-structured project schedule with specified roles and responsibilities empowers the team to work efficiently. , Additionally, fostering a culture of honesty builds trust and encourages timely problem-solving. By embracing these strategies, projects can thrive and deliver exceptional results.

Unlocking Project Efficiency Through Strategic Planning
Project success hinges on meticulous planning and execution. detailed plans provide a roadmap for teams, enabling them to navigate challenges and achieve goals. By defining clear roles, responsibilities, and timelines, organizations can optimize resource allocation and minimize waste. A well-defined approach also facilitates effective communication and collaboration, ensuring that everyone is working in sync. Furthermore, strategic planning allows for forward-thinking risk management by identifying potential obstacles and developing mitigation strategies. Embracing a structured approach to project planning is paramount for driving successful outcomes and maximizing return on effort.
